
Strictly Come Dancing pro Dianne Buswell has issued an emotional message to Claudia Winkleman and Tess Daly after the presenting duo announced their shock departure on Thursday morning. The Australian professional dancer who won the series with comedian Chris McCausland last year, issued a heartfelt message to the departing presenters and offered them the chance to join her in a very different 'all girl' role next year.
This morning, both Tess Daly and Claudia Winkleman issued statements announcing they will leave the hit BBC dance competition at the end of the 2025 series. In a joint statement shared on Instagram, the co-hosts, who have fronted the series together since 2014, said they would be leaving the show together.
The statement said: "We have loved working as a duo and hosting Strictly has been an absolute dream. We were always going to leave together and now feels like the right time. We will have the greatest rest of this amazing series and we just want to say an enormous thank you to the BBC and to every single person who works on the show."
Following the news, Dianne posted in an emotional tribute to Tess and Claudia on her Instagram.
As well as an outpouring of love for the pair, Dianne immediately invited one of the two to return to Strictly as contestants and join her for an 'all girl partnership'.
She said: "Tess and Claud genuinely the coolest big sisters ever ! So lucky to have got to work with you both for all these years. You will be missed dearly. Just a question does this mean you can now compete on the show if so I bags the all girl partnership ?? Aussie love."

Daly 56, has presented the series since its launch in 2004, alongside the late Sir Bruce Forsyth, while Claudia, 53, was the presenter of spinoff Strictly: It Takes Two before she moved to the main show alongside Tess in 2014.
Following the announcement, the duo both shared separate posts on their Instagram pages with a string of photographs.
Winkleman said: "It's very difficult to put into words exactly what Strictly has meant to me. It's been the greatest relationship of my career.
"I've always believed it's best to leave a party before you're fully ready to go and I know the new hosts will be magnificent, I look forward to watching them take Strictly to new heights. As for Tess - I'm so so lucky I got to stand next to you. You're funny, kind, whip smart and a true friend and I love you."
